首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在p5.js中使用来自Datamuse API的JSON数据时出现问题

问题描述: 在使用p5.js时,我尝试从Datamuse API获取JSON数据,但遇到了一些问题。

解决方案:

  1. 确保你已经正确地引入了p5.js库,并且可以正常使用它的其他功能。
  2. 确认你已经正确地构建了Datamuse API的请求URL,并且可以通过浏览器访问该URL来获取JSON数据。你可以在浏览器中尝试访问该URL,以确保API返回了正确的数据。
  3. 在p5.js中,你可以使用p5.js的loadJSON()函数来异步加载JSON数据。确保你在调用loadJSON()函数时传入了正确的URL,并且提供了一个回调函数来处理加载完成后的数据。
  4. 例如:
  5. 例如:
  6. 如果你在加载JSON数据时遇到了跨域问题,可以考虑使用p5.js的httpGet()函数来发送GET请求,并在回调函数中处理返回的数据。
  7. 例如:
  8. 例如:
  9. 如果你在处理JSON数据时遇到了其他问题,可以检查你的代码是否正确地解析了JSON数据的结构,并且使用了正确的属性和方法来访问数据。
  10. 例如,如果你的JSON数据是一个数组,你可以使用data[index]来访问数组中的元素;如果你的JSON数据是一个对象,你可以使用data.property来访问对象的属性。
  11. 例如,如果你的JSON数据是一个数组,你可以使用data[index]来访问数组中的元素;如果你的JSON数据是一个对象,你可以使用data.property来访问对象的属性。

希望以上解决方案能够帮助你解决在p5.js中使用Datamuse API的JSON数据时遇到的问题。如果你需要更详细的帮助,请提供更多的具体信息,以便我们能够更准确地帮助你解决问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

在浏览器中使用TensorFlow.js和Python构建机器学习模型(附代码)

概述 你最喜欢用什么工具来编写机器学习模型?数据科学家们对这个永恒的问题会给出各种不同的答案。一些人喜欢RStudio,另一些人更喜欢Jupyter Notebooks。我绝对属于后者。...让我们举一个在浏览器中使用张量的例子。...提供了大量来自谷歌的预训练模型,用于许多有用的任务,如目标检测、语音识别、图像分割等。...例如,你可以使用ml5.js在5行代码中使用MobileNet创建图像分类模型,如下所示: ? 正是由于Ml5.js的简单性,使得它非常适合在浏览器中快速构建原型,这也是我们在项目中使用它的原因。...它非常有效率,甚至不需要你在构建模型时担心复杂的安装步骤。 TensorFlow.js展示了通过将机器学习带到浏览器中使机器学习更容易访问的许多前景。同时,它还具有数据隐私、交互性等优点。

2.2K00

独家 | 在浏览器中使用TensorFlow.js和Python构建机器学习模型(附代码)

介绍 你最喜欢用什么工具来编写机器学习模型?数据科学家们对这个永恒的问题会给出各种不同的答案。一些人喜欢RStudio,另一些人更喜欢Jupyter Notebooks。我绝对属于后者。...让我们举一个在浏览器中使用张量的例子。...提供了大量来自谷歌的预训练模型,用于许多有用的任务,如目标检测、语音识别、图像分割等。...例如,你可以使用ml5.js在5行代码中使用MobileNet创建图像分类模型,如下所示: ? 正是由于Ml5.js的简单性,使得它非常适合在浏览器中快速构建原型,这也是我们在项目中使用它的原因。...它非常有效率,甚至不需要你在构建模型时担心复杂的安装步骤。 TensorFlow.js展示了通过将机器学习带到浏览器中使机器学习更容易访问的许多前景。同时,它还具有数据隐私、交互性等优点。

1.6K20
  • p5.js 变换操作

    如果你在项目中使用 npm 的方式安装 p5.js ,可以参考 《p5.js 使用npm安装p5.js后如何使用?》 的用法。...x 的值为负数时向左平移,正数则向右平移。y 的值为负数时向上平移,正数则向下平移。 语法2接受的参数是一个平移向量,这个语法在入门阶段用得不多。...// 省略部分代码 translate(createVector(60, 60)) 在画布只有1个元素的情况下,也可以使用 translate() 的方式实现 《p5.js 使用npm安装p5.js后如何使用...使用 scale() 方法时需要分几种情况。 情况1:只传1个参数 当只传入1个参数时,这个参数代表 x、y、z 轴的缩放百分比。...旋转使用的方法名叫 rotate(),语法如下: rotate(angle) angle 是旋转弧度。注意,是弧度! 但对于受过九年义务教育的我来说,用角度去计算会更加直观。

    1.8K10

    p5.js 开发点彩画派的绘画工具

    本文简介 这几天在整理书柜时看到这套书,看到梵高,想起他的点彩画。 想到点彩画派,不得不提的一个画家叫乔治·皮埃尔·秀拉。据说梵高也模仿过他的画作。...说简单点,就是用圆点画画,比如秀拉的这幅作品《检阅》。 这种风格除了用在艺术绘画方面,在眼科医院体检的时候也会用到,比如测红绿色盲。...然后我又继续想啊想,想到我们用 canvas 好像也能做出一款点彩画的绘图工具,但用原生的方式写是不可能的,因为我懒。思前想后,还是觉得用 p5.js 写会好点,毕竟这个库也是个比较知名的艺术库。...于是查了一下 p5.js 的 api ,做了一个简陋版的工具。...主要工作就是以上几步,而且这几步都用了 p5.js 提供的方法去实现。 主要用到的生命周期有 setup 和 draw,这部分我在 p5.js 光速入门 里有讲到。

    36231

    p5.js 光速入门

    因为官方文档主要讲解api的用法,第一次接触p5.js的工友可能不是那么容易将各个知识点串联起来。 本文在基于官方案例的基础上,把我觉得入门必学的知识点过一遍,然后串起来搞一个小特效。...暂时只需大概了解一下怎么画一个圆就行,详细的后面会讲到。 项目代码结构 使用 p5.js ,你可以理解为用这个工具创造一个“有生命”的世界。 创造世界的工作是放在 setup() 函数里的。...启动函数 setup 使用 CDN 的方式开发时,引入 p5.js 后就会在全局创建一些函数和常量。...(用弧度定义) stop: 弧形结束的角度(用弧度定义) mode: 定义弧形的画法。...如果没重新设置背景色的话,上一帧的圆会保留下来。很多时候保留上一帧的数据会产生不错的艺术作品。

    5.3K41

    【Rust 日报】2021-08-29 Embedded Rust 第一步:选择一块板子

    Xtensa:最受欢迎的主板组是来自 Espressif 的 ESP32 系列芯片。它们是小型、廉价、支持 WiFi 的电路板。...不过有一个问题,它通常是连接到主机然后连接到目标设备的单独设备。第一次开始时,这是一笔不可忽视的费用,也是必须正确设置的另一件事。...nRF52840 开发套件(约 35 英镑);它是 Ferrous Systems 在 Kunrling 会议和培训中使用的板。...,发现其将模型共分为三类:回归、二分类和多分类,训练时会根据数据自动选择合适(使用评估方法)的模型,每种模型又有两种不同的训练方法:线性方法和树方法。...API,不过目前只有 Local 版本好用: 当然,也可以使用 Eudic(欧路词典)。

    1.1K40

    动图展示 60+ 个前端常用插件库合集

    nanoScroller.js Github:nanoScrollerJS nanoScroller.js是一个用简单方法做出类似Mac OS X风格卷轴的jQuery插件,尽管目前没有在持续维护,但使用上相当简单且支持度高仍然是不错的选择...简单、专业、实用并且跨平台可以有效率地在PC和移动设备上,并且有大量的插件可以扩展,有着华丽却简单使用的API,很易学且阅读性高的源码。...p5.js-绘画插件 官网:p5.js Github:processing/p5.js p5.js是一个JavaScript函数库,有完整的绘画功能,并不局限在画布上,你可以把整个浏览器当做你的草稿,另外有插件可以让你更容易去做...Bootstrap的排版风格,可读入JSON格式数据,安装容易、支持响应式排版。 Headroom.js 官网:Headroom.js 把网站空间发挥到极限,不需要导航列表是隐藏,需要时出现。...faker.js Github:faker.js faker.js可以在浏览器或Node.js产生大量的假数据。测试时期相当方便的东西,也可以透过Google Extension来运行。

    6.7K40

    一篇文章带你了解axios网络交互-Vue

    可以单独使用,支持Promise API,解决了JavaScript“回调地狱”的问题,可以发送Cookie,HTTP认证,并发请求,请求和响应的拦截,取消请求等,自动转换json数据,适用于restful...在vue中通过Ajax从服务器端获取数据,前后端分离,后端负责提供api请求接口,前端用Ajax获取服务器数据。服务器端的api接口,一般使用restful api。...使用axios,它的使用很广泛,可以在vue cli中使用,也可以在非Vue cli应用中使用。分两种使用情况,一,在vue cli应用程序中使用axios,二,在vue文件中使用。...app.user.push(res.data.data); } 4 跨域问题 什么是跨域问题,就是访问其他域中的资源会出现问题,而访问相同的域不会出现问题,如何解决这种问题,这个问题就叫做跨域问题。...---- 若本号内容有做得不到位的地方(比如:涉及版权或其他问题),请及时联系我们进行整改即可,会在第一时间进行处理。 ---- 请点赞!因为你们的赞同/鼓励是我写作的最大动力!

    1K10

    比 Tesorflow 还强!?

    我在《用浏览器玩机器学习,赞!》一文中已详细介绍它的用法,感兴趣的同学可以去看看。 今天要向大家介绍一个功能更加强大的机器学习库——ML5.js。...ml5.js ml5.js是一个javascript实现的,能在浏览器里面运行的机器学习框架,它封装了tensorflow.js的API,给开发者提供一个更简单的使用环境,降低了机器学习编码的成本。...gotResults); // Step 4: 对结果进行操作 function gotResults(err, results) { console.log(results); } html中使用...ml5js 如何入门 学习ml5.js最佳方式是从官方实例入手:examples.ml5js.org 大家可以通过 p5.js web editor查看案例,不但可以实时看到效果,还有具体代码: p5....const probability = document.getElementById('probability'); // 识别概率标签 // 用MobileNet初始化imageClassifier

    62020

    AI实践精选:艺术家如何应用RNN(循环神经网络)创作AI化的艺术作品

    用于书写过程的循环神经网络 在前一节描述的书写任务中,我们已经预训练了一个循环神经网络模型。在本节中,我们将为大家展示如何利用p5.js在Javascript中使用这个模型。...,生成(dx, dy, pen)数列,那么由这些数列所组成的数据将足够我们提取模型在屏幕上所显示的内容。...结合pdf对象,我们可以在模型中使用sample 函数作为概率分布中下一组 (dx, dy, pen)值的样本。...统计学家(数据科学家)喜欢用某些知名的、易于处理的数学模型来模拟概率分布,如正态分布(NormalDistribution)。他们努力确定最符合数据要求的分布参数(如正态分布的平均值和标准偏差)。...然而,在处理诸如书写笔画等这样复杂的问题时,我们发现仅仅用正态分布模型并不能很好的拟合数据。从直观的角度来说,某处书写完成后,接下来要么会在原处附近继续书写,要么会跳转到其他位置重新书写。

    1.5K70

    关于推特30天地图挑战全部7.6k+图片的颜色可视化

    「李子柒130个视频1万图片5万颜色数据可视化的背后,是古柳三年的念念不忘」 上篇文章古柳写了下关于念念不忘三年的颜色可视化的超长文,整个流程涉及: python 爬b站 api 李子柒数据、搭配 you-get...1.3G图片数据后来在 「地图盛宴 - 峤桓」 一文里公开分享了。 ? ?...而据牛海沣统计,本次挑战有来自69个国家的997位创作者,一共发布了7000+地图; ? 他还用这些地图拼图做了张“大合照”。...于是上周五晚上简单跑了下,照旧对所有图片抽取5种主要颜色,用 HSB 颜色模式的数据,换换x/y轴,加或不加力布局,和上篇文章「李子柒130个视频1万图片5万颜色数据可视化的背后,是古柳三年的念念不忘」...重新看了下该作品主要是 Processing 实现,最近古柳打算重新学习下 P5.js,后续可以用 P5.js 也实现一遍目前 D3.js 完成的图片/颜色可视化效果。

    71420

    冲击DeepSeek R1,谷歌发布新一代Gemini全型号刷榜,编程、物理模拟能力炸裂

    谷歌首席科学家 Jeff Dean 表示 Gemini 2.0 Pro 模型可以编写完整的代码,包括所有正确的数据结构和搜索算法,一次尝试就可以获得正确的数据结构。...(单次尝试) 提示词:编写一个脚本,显示一个球在旋转的六边形内弹跳。球应该受到重力和摩擦力的影响,并且必须逼真地从旋转的墙壁上弹起,在 p5.js 中实现。...(单次尝试) 提示词:编写一个 p5.js 脚本,模拟圆柱形容器真空空间中的 25 个粒子,它们在容器边界内弹跳。为每个球使用不同的颜色,并确保它们留下显示其运动的轨迹。...目前,用户既可以在 Gemini App 中试用该模型,也可以在 Google AI Studio 和 Vertex AI 中使用 Gemini API。...Gemin 2.0 在处理真实文档时已经可以做到极高的准确率和低成本,实测很少会出现具体数值被误读的情况。

    42160

    调用REST端口实现钉钉通知

    钉钉已经成为很多企业日常工作必备的交流软件,知行软件也在钉钉通知上做出了一些努力,利用知行之桥的REST端口调用钉钉机器人API从而实现钉钉通知的功能,这样当客户在EDI系统上收到数据后,钉钉群组同时会发送通知消息...二 调用API 在知行之桥的REST端口设置带有access_token的url,方法为:POST 头部为Content_Type:application/json 另外需要注意的是:发起POST请求时...配置好这些,下一步就是在实际业务转换结束时生成一份json文件,这份json文件需要包括以下参数。 要实现钉钉通知,需要传输的json文件的格式如下所示。...如上图所示,我们在知行之桥EDI系统上创建一个Script端口和AS2端口,利用Script端口来实现当AS2端口的出现问题时,及时进行钉钉通知,方便运维人员及时进行检查并纠正。...报警示例: 这样,通过REST端口调用钉钉通知的功能就可以实现,用户通过知行之桥EDI系统进行数据收发时,可以及时在钉钉群组中收到通知消息,确保信息能够得到及时处理,提高响应效率。

    78120

    HttpRunner-8-数据驱动

    数据驱动概览 为什么要用数据驱动 举个简单例子,当我们在测试一个输入框的功能时,可能需要输入不同的参数,此时,我们不需要设计多个用例,而只需要将输入值参数化,将不同的参数作为一个列表通过数据驱动的方式进行加载即可...httprunner 的数据驱动 通过上篇文章,我们已经知道 httprunner 的数据驱动需要在 testsuite 中使用关键字 parameters 来定义。...定义数据源的三种方式 在 testsuite 的 yaml/json 文件中直接定义。 通过内置的 parameterize 函数引用外部 csv 文件,适用大数据场景。...当然,这里也可以使用 CSV 文件在系统中的绝对路径,不过这样的话在项目路径变动时就会出现问题,因此推荐使用相对路径的形式。...testsuite 中的 testcases 下使用关键字 parameters 定义,这些数据在 testcase 中的 teststeps 中使用关键字 variables 直接使用即可。

    34910

    springboot第30集:springboot集合问题

    Shards: 在数据量很大的时候,进行水平的扩展,提高搜索性能 Replicas: 防止某个分片的数据丢失,可以并行得在备份数据里及搜索提高性能 elasticsearch查询语法 _cat API...查询方法 REST request body: 可以有许多限制条件的json格式查询方法 "query": 在请求消息体中的query允许我们用Query DSL的方式查询。...2、@RequestBody: @RequestParam接收的参数是来自requestBody中,即请求体。主要用来接收前端传递给后端的json字符串中的数据的,所以只能发送POST请求。...该错误通常发生在尝试为 MyBatis 映射中的参数设置值时出现问题。...这种情况通常发生在接收的JSON数据格式不正确时,可能是由于发送的数据格式错误或存在其他格式问题。请确保传递给JSON.parse()的数据是有效的JSON字符串,并符合JSON的语法要求。

    37520

    2020前端智能化趋势:tensorflow.js生态

    前端人脸识别相关的应用,推荐用face-api.js~ - ml5.js - 创意编程必备 ml5.js旨在为创意编程提供开箱即用的机器学习算法。...该库封装了常用的机器学习算法和预训练模型,基于TensorFlow.js,可单独使用,也可搭配p5.js使用。 目前可以实现哪些功能?...ml5.js的详细介绍可看: 3行代码玩转AI,ml5.js前端机器学习简明指南 - magenta.js - 音乐创作工具 magenta.js是一个基于TensorFlow.js构建的,在浏览器中使用...除此外,还可以用来自动抠图。...是近现代日语中很流行一种类似于“草书”的书法形式,这在个人信件和诗歌中很常见。该系统利用深度学习来学习国家文献研究博物馆所拥有的“古草体”的数据,然后将“古草体”翻刻为现代日语。

    2.1K10

    零基础学开发,她做了款「仿知乎」小程序 | 实战教程

    工具:使用的是微信 web 开发者工具,这个工具已经全面对非邀请内测用户开放,且在持续更新中(我码代码的过程中就更新了两版,所以开发时 IDE 版本不唯一)。...+列表渲染的方式来渲染数据的话,在模板中使用列表渲染的 {{item}} 是无效的,无法被正确识别。...除上述之外,小程序的 API 还提供横向滚动、滚动触发事件、设置滚动条位置等接口。 滚动至顶或至底时,触发的加载数据的事件,本应该调用微信提供的网络请求 API 来获取数据。...但是比较坑的是,我在选择写仿知乎 demo 的时候没有注意到知乎不提供开放 API,而微信的 API 不支持直接对 JSON 文件进行本地请求。...无奈之下,选择在 JS 文件中伪造一段数据,用 module.exports 抛出,来 fake 数据请求: 由于是 fake 的数据,所以这个 demo 并没有做真实的带参跳转,查询等功能。

    94550

    腾讯TMQ在线沙龙|android内存性能测试

    分享主题 Andriod内存问题 用数据说话 多进程及共享内存 内存碎片地图自动化测试实战 dalvik other和mmaps 问答环节 1、提问:内存测试是否能精准的定位到出现问题的方法,...答:使用MAT等工具通常能定位到出现问题的类,然后结合代码分析。查找代码中使用到这些类的地方,看这些类是在什么地方被创建的,就能够找到出现问题的方法。...或者说,在什么情况下,用PSS准确一些,还是USS准确一些? 答:PSS更加准确一些,系统统计内存时也是按PSS算的。对于多进程架构的应用,USS的值会出现失真。...答:很难独立列出系统api消耗的内存,常见情况是比较两个版本时发现问题,并追查到使用了新的api。 10、提问:不同系统,使用了不同的虚拟机 dalvik和art分析上有没啥区别呢?...14、提问:通过自动化脚本获取数据后,如何去分析和定位具体的问题 答: 分析数据,根据出现问题的不同类型内存和现象,针对性的进行更进一步的测试。

    1.7K60
    领券